Thursday, May 1, 2014

News - Daily Summary

Tensions are still high in Ukraine as government forces clashed with separatists in eastern Ukraine. Ukraine is also drafting conscripts to beef up the military. Some think this is in response to so many defections among the rank and file. No major developments in Venezuela, Syria, the middle east, and North Korea (the usual suspects).

In the U.S. stocks were mixed in anticipation of the labor report tomorrow. The DOW and S&P 500 were down a bit, and the NASDAQ was up. Oil, gold, and silver were flat. The fire in southern California was over 50% contained. Besides the usual murder, mayhem, and corruption, there were no major developments.
